Overseas Tax

Deciding whether you are liable to tax in the UK can be a complex matter and is linked to an individuals residence and domicile status.

The concept of residence in the UK for tax purposes determines to what extent an individual is liable to UK tax on their income.  Where an individual is UK resident for tax purposes they are taxed on an income arising elsewhere in the world but where a non residence status can be maintained the interaction between the UK tax system and the country of residence requires careful consideration. 

An individual's domicile status can also affect exposure to tax in the UK and the interaction with worldwide income.  Rules and legislation in this respect is constantly changing and case law which underpins and supports this complex area.
